Output 5b2b062149359dbd262505eaecb71fa29d98ed81bb7b3a66cfaece59f4882325:10

value
696729254
script pubkey
OP_0 OP_PUSHBYTES_20 8ddaf71d8c17c6c9362c774624aca91c63411dc1
address
bc1q3hd0w8vvzlrvjd3vwarzft9fr335z8wpy3jxgu
transaction
5b2b062149359dbd262505eaecb71fa29d98ed81bb7b3a66cfaece59f4882325